JOHANNESBURG - Convicted child rapist and murderer Amber-Lee Hughes is expected to finally take the stand on Wednesday.
Hughes is expected to plead for mercy when the court sentences her for the rape and murder of four-year-old Nada-Jane Challita.

The little girl’s body was found in a bathtub at her home in 2023.
The matter was postponed yesterday as her defence told the High Court in Johannesburg that they had not consulted their client.
